Understanding Your Needs
The first step in any van hire process is understanding your specific needs. This helps determine the most appropriate type of van for your situation.
- If you’re moving house and need to transport large furniture items or bulky goods, a larger vehicle such as a Luton van might be ideal.
- For transporting a few boxes or smaller items, a compact van will be sufficient and more fuel-efficient.

Choosing the Right Van
Once you’ve identified your requirements, the next step is selecting the right van. Here are some essential factors to consider:
- Size
It’s crucial the van is large enough to accommodate all your items but not so big that space goes to waste or handling becomes difficult. - Load Capacity
Check the maximum weight the vehicle can safely carry. Overloading can cause fines and damage the van. - Fuel Efficiency
Larger vans tend to use more fuel. If you have a smaller load, opt for a compact van to save on fuel costs. - Ease of Driving
If you’re unaccustomed to driving large vehicles, choose a van that is easy to handle and manoeuvre.

Driving and Safety Tips
Driving a van differs greatly from driving a personal car. The size and weight impact handling, braking distances, and your overall visibility on the road. Here are some practical safety tips:
- Familiarise Yourself
Before setting off, spend some time getting to know the van’s controls — this reduces surprises on the road. - Use Mirrors Regularly
Vans have larger blind spots than cars, so check your mirrors often to stay aware of surrounding traffic. - Load Correctly
Distribute the weight evenly across the van floor to maintain balance and stability during your journey. - Take Breaks
Driving a larger vehicle can be more tiring. Take regular breaks, especially on longer trips.

Returning Your Hired Van
Once you’ve finished your move or transport, returning the van correctly is important:
- Make sure the van is clean and refuelled, unless other arrangements were made.
- Check for any new damage.
- Remove all your belongings.
- Return the vehicle at the agreed time.
